Highlights: Most Holy Trinity Church Pass Christian Mass Times

  • Most Holy Trinity Church Pass Christian offers a daily mass at 12:10 p.m.
  • On Sundays, there is a mass at 8 a.m., 10:30 a.m., and 5 p.m.
  • On Saturdays, there is mass at 5 p.m.
  • A Spanish mass is offered on Sunday at 7 p.m.
  • The church is part of the Diocese of Biloxi.
